Kev Tsim Nyog Rau Biofilters hauv RAS

 

Ib qho zoo tshaj plaws biofilter rau siab - ntom RAS yuav tsum ua kom tiav ntau yam tseem ceeb los xyuas kom meej tias kev ua haujlwm tau zoo thiab ruaj khov. Lub kaw lus yuav tsum siv tag nrho cov xov xwm thaj chaw kom ua tiavua kom tiav ammonia tshem tawmthaumminimizing nitrite tsub zuj zuj. Kev hloov pauv cov pa oxygen zoo tshaj plaws yuav tsum tau khaws cia nyob rau hauv ib qho kev cog lus me me, siv tus nqi - cov xov xwm zoo uas ua rau lub taub hau poob tsawg. Tus qauv tsim yuav tsum tau saib xyuas me ntsis thiab tsis txhob khaws cia kom tsis txhob muaj teeb meem clogging.

oxygen transfer rates

 

 

 

Ib qho nyuaj tshaj plaws ntawm kev tsim biofilter suav nrogyog xam cov pa oxygen xav taukom ua tau raws li ob qho tib si kab lis kev cai cov cai thiab biofilter cov kev xav tau ua haujlwm. Thaum cov kev suav stoichiometric qhiaqhov theoretical yam tsawg kawg nkaus ntawm 0.37 kg yaj oxygen ib kg pub(nrog 0.25 g txhawb cov ntses metabolism thiab 0.12 g rau nitrification),Cov tswv yim tsim kev xav pom zoo kom muab 1.0 kg O₂ ib kg pubkom ntseeg tau qhov system. Cov ntaub ntawv teb los ntawm kev lag luam - teev cov haujlwm qhia txog qhovKev siv cov pa oxygen zoo tshaj plaws feem ntau tshwm sim ntawm kwv yees li 0.5 kg O₂ ib kg pub, sawv cev rau qhov zoo tshaj qhov sib npaug ntawm kev ua haujlwm lom neeg thiab lub zog ua haujlwm.

MBBR Technology thiab Nws Qhov Zoo

 

Lub Moving Bed Biofilm Reactor (MBBR) system muaj cov txiaj ntsig tseem ceeb ntawm cov txheej txheem biofiltration ib txwm muaj xws li cov lim lim thiab tig cov kab mob lom neeg, tshwj xeeb tshaj yog hais txog kev ua haujlwm thiab kev saib xyuas.Tam sim no, MBBR thev naus laus zis tau siv dav hauv European cov chaw kho dej khib nyiab thiab kev lag luam aquaculture systems ntawm ntau qhov ntsuas.

 

MBBR sawv cev rau ib qho txuas nrog - kev loj hlob ntawm kev kho mob lom uas ua haujlwm tsis tu ncua raws li aqis -headloss, tsis yog -clogging biofilm reactor. Qhov no system ntasiab tshwj xeeb thaj tsamrau biofilm kev loj hlob yam tsis tas yuav rov qab ntxuav. Hauv MBBR cov kab ke, kab lis kev cai kab mob loj hlob ntawm cov khoom tshwj xeeb tshaj tawm uas txav mus los hauv lub ntim ntawm lub reactor. Lub reactor configuration tuaj yeem tswj tau ob qho xwm txheej aerobic rau nitrification los ntawm diffused aeration lossis anoxic mob rau denitrification siv submerged mechanical mixers.

mbbr working principle

 

 

 

Cov khoom siv xov xwm feem ntauoccupies 50-70% ntawm lub reactor ntim, raws li qhov sib piv ntau dua tuaj yeem cuam tshuam kev sib xyaw kom zoo. Cov ntxaij vab tshaus tuav - suav nrog ntsug bar racks, cov ntxaij vab tshaus mesh, lossis cylindrical sieve npaj - tiv thaiv kev poob tawm thaum tso dej ntws. Cov khoom siv uas siv ntau tshaj plaws (MBBR04/K1 hom) muaj siab -polyethylene ntom ntom (density 0.95 g/cm³) tsim rau hauv cov thooj voos kheej kheej me me nrog cov qauv ntoo khaub lig thiab sab nraud fin- zoo li protrusions. Thaum muaj ntau yam kev tshaj tawm tsim tawm, txhua tus qhia cov yam ntxwv tseem ceeb ntawm kev muab thaj chaw tiv thaiv rau kev txhim kho biofilm. Kev tawm mus tas li nyob rau hauv lub reactor tsim ib tus kheej - ntxuav cov nyhuv uas tiv thaiv clogging thiab txhawb kev tswj biofilm sloughing. Raws li txuas nrog- txheej txheem kev loj hlob,MBBR kev kho muaj peev xwm ncaj qha cuam tshuam nrog tag nrho cov chaw muaj xov xwm.

 

Cov yam ntxwv tseem ceeb ntawm kev ua haujlwm:

Hom xov xwm filling piv: 50-70% ntawm reactor ntim

Txheem xov xwm ceev: 0.95 g / cm³ (HDPE siv)

Hydraulic tuav lub sij hawm: 1-4 teev nyob ntawm load

Qhov chaw thau khoom tus nqi: 5-15 g NH₄⁺-N/m²·hnub

Cov pa oxygen xav tau: 4.3 kg O₂ / kg NH₄⁺-N oxidized
